![]() I think there would be demand provided the price is right. A flight around Singapore showing the island from a bird's eye perspective would be interesting. Or for the budget conscious, they could provide a land tour of their aircraft from the apron and into the cabin similiar to an airshow. They could have a tie up with CAG and provide an airside tour of Changi airport that most people never get to see.
With most families cooped up the most part of 2020 with no immediate end in sight, this could be a refreshing itinerary for most. This could also provide the flight crew and cabin crew to renew their recency of license. All this requires the regulatory authorities(CAAS, SPF) to take a step away from their conservative approach thus far to approve this and that is where the bottleneck would occur I'm afraid. |
